Janet Nelson - Director for New State Advisor Development

Janet joined the HOSA Headquarters Staff in June 2019 where she serves as the Director for New State Advisor Development.  Her duties include training all new HOSA State Advisors in “The HOSA Way” as she applies the skills, knowledge, and passion developed during her seven years as the Pennsylvania HOSA State Advisor. Her association with HOSA-Future Health Professionals spans almost four decades.  Her varied nursing background fostered the development of numerous future health care workers during her thirty year teaching experiences in Career and Technical Education (CTE).   During these years she served as the local HOSA Advisor, a member of the PENN (Pennsylvania) HOSA Competitive Events Task Force, and as Lieutenant and Chair on the HOSA National Competitive Events Leadership team. 

HOSA was the common thread on the applications for the many awards and honors she received while in the classroom, including Outstanding Vocational Educator, Excellence in Education Honoree for eighteen years, USA Today Honorable Mention for Outstanding Educators, a Pennsylvania Nightingale Awards Finalist, and PENN HOSA Outstanding HOSA Advisor, secondary division.  In 2018 she was inducted into the HOSA Hall of Fame.  

Janet graduated from the Lebanon County CTC Practical Nursing Program; Reading Area Community College with an Associate Degree in Nursing; and Penn State University, CTE Program.
